Output 52f6288ec9fd1dfd9d08febcb8c4fcb1016ff6296d93124aa54542044cb3c702:0

value
2328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93cadf7fcfd40ee26242caa72dbd38400b446660 OP_EQUAL
address
3FAUHcH4fwP4aiPLyd3B81piuFa98niYkZ
transaction
52f6288ec9fd1dfd9d08febcb8c4fcb1016ff6296d93124aa54542044cb3c702
spent
true